10. iTunesU
Application in the iTunes
store that offers free audio and video
content from top universities, famous
museum and other cultural institutions.
iTunesU @ CSM- Work in progress
Create educational materials, such as
language lessons that students can listen to
in the car or at home.

17. Video recordings
Pinnacle Studio v12 (2 workstations)
The ability to directly import digital
videos, photos, and audio from a wide
range of devices including camcorders,
VHS and DVDs.
Time-line based editing for video editing
for beginners and people who don’t have
time to edit
Create DVDs

18. Interactive course creation tools
Articulate
Quickly create e-learning courses from
PowerPoint and develop interactive
content, quizzes, assessments, and
surveys.
Import Audio & video
Narrate PowerPoints
Non-technical users will create
professional, interactive e-learning
courses easily, quickly.
